I was surprised too, given that they do have big names in the show, especially Tiku Talsania and Tanaaz Irani. The actors, in my opinion, are tons better than many in the saas-bahu serials we watch who only know how to chaalbaazi and cry.
Maybe it's the timing of the show? Not sure when it shows in India, but where I am from it clashes with Bigg Boss on Colours at 11.30pm. Also I guess Like Ok as a channel isn't very big itself, not too many long-running shows here either...lets hope that this show is allowed to run it's full course and we can enjoy a good share of Yug and Sophia and the whole gang :)
The problem is the big names mentioned here are not the leads also the thing is if any of the big named stars were cast as the leads then the show definitely wouldn't run for a long time as the famous stars charge a lot of money plus lifeok as a channel is struggling for trps not just for one show but all its shows except for savdhaan India which is mostly because of its repeat telecasts throughout the day, hence signing big names could incur high losses, take Mahakumbh as an example where the producers thought signing in Gautam Rode would attract the audience and earn the show high trps but since it didn't work out they began to complain about losses, but yeah low trps for that show can also be attributed to its mytho-supernatural genre which only appeals to the young people who are busy throughout the day and probably don't have time for the show. If they want youth oriented shows to get good trps in general channels then they should give them a time slot that would allow the the younger people to watch the shows when they are free i.e. after work hours and dinner probably. The older audience is free throughout the day so yeah shows catering to their interests would mostly get high trps.
